Suzuki Swift: Set Up

Setting up the Swift for a comfortable drive

Seats

1) Pull the metal bar to move seat forward/rearward

2) Lift the upper lever to adjust backrest angle

3) Raise or lower the bottom lever to move seat upwards/downwards

Steering height

Find the plastic paddle below the steering wheel and firmly press it down until it unlatches. Raise or lower steering wheel to the desired height and raise the latch back into place - ensuring it clicks firmly.

Lights and Indicators

Lights and indicators are on the right of the steering wheel.

1) Off

2) Auto (recommended)

3) Parking lights

4) Headlights on

Press the lever away to switch on high-beam lights.

Wipers

Wipers are on the left of the steering wheel.

  • Mist

  • Off

  • Interval

  • Low

  • High

Pull the level towards you to activate the windscreen washer. Twist the end away from you to activate the rear wiper.

Mirrors

  • Locate the dial on the drivers door

  • Turn it clockwise for right-hand mirror, and anti-clockwise for left hand mirror

  • Press dial forwards (1), back (4), left (2) or right (3) to adjust each mirror as necessary

  • Fold the mirrors in or out by hand when needed
